1) The Age of Destiny: It’s the biggest development of the past seven days and one that has split everyone down the middle. Alberto Del Rio, after too many false starts, has become the WWE Champion. Alberto is one of those wrestlers who just carries himself like someone who belongs in the main event. He has the look, the charisma and can more than deliver in the ring.

A lot of people are quite vocal in their belief that Del Rio looks weak in how he won the belt, but there is one huge problem with that argument: Del Rio is a heel; he isn’t supposed to win clean! Perhaps the problem is the fact that this type of victory has been used with almost every Money in the Bank winner and just comes across as stale, but he is one of the few guys who make this type of victory work. The Miz and Edge are the two who jump straight to mind that made that kind of victory work so well with their characters and it worked brilliantly for them.

But Del Rio can only go up from here. The title scene has become fresher over the summer. Gone are Randy Orton and John Cena being unchallenged in the main event scene and now we have CM Punk, Christian and Alberto Del Rio becoming settled within the scene. If Miz can find himself back in the position he was at Wrestlemania then the main event could be the strongest it’s been in a long time.

2) Punk Carries Nash: Raw this week felt incredibly weak, especially after the last few weeks and two top PPVS. But it had two huge highlights: The WWE Title match and this:

I am an unashamed Kevin Nash mark, but CM Punk completely destroyed him on Raw. Kevin Nash came across flat and lost in his promo, while CM Punk looked like the professional carrying the rookie. It was also great to hear someone say those words to Kevin Nash on a national platform at long last. Some people have tried it before in the past but have fallen into obscurity. CM Punk did it with such passion and courage that it ensured that no one will forget it any time soon, especially Nash.

3) Mark Henry = This Years JBL? : I remember a few years ago when I was about to start college, a few friends of mine were having drinks and talking about the past year in wrestling. One of the guys said something that has stayed with me, “If a year ago you told me JBL would not only be a main eventer, but one that I enjoyed, I would have said you were crazy.” And now, I find myself thinking about that line once again, but with Mark Henry’s name in place of JBL.

Vince has tried time and time again to make Mark Henry into a killer main event heel, but he always falls flat on his face. Honestly I would be in the group that believed he received too many shots and would never carry himself in the role. But here we are, and I find myself eating my words. The former Sexual Chocolate has had a fire lit under his ass and is putting on the run of his career. His squashes have been effective and his match with Sheamus was far better than any of us expected. And now I look forward to him working with Randy Orton and (I can’t believe I’m thinking this!) I want to see him win the title.

4) Here Come The Girls!: It’s a running joke that the WWE’s women’s matches are piss breaks during PPVs. But anyone who went to take a piss at Summerslam missed a shockingly good match. Beth Phoenix and Kelly Kelly entertained me a lot more than I expected, and I don’t think this was a case of Beth carrying the whole match like others might think. Kelly is coming along in leaps and bounds. No, she isn’t Manami Toyota or Sara Del Ray, but she is performing far better than the usual former models the WWE tend to employ. Hopefully this is the beginning of the WWE giving women a chance again, because there are a lot of great female wrestlers out there that deserve the opportunity to perform on the biggest stage of them all.

2) Those Damn Young Bucks: The Young Bucks received a try-out match with the WWE this week, and it appears they rubbed people up the wrong way. After their match, Booker T tweeted the following:

“A friend RVD made comment few week back..now I no why, i say a small tag team called the YB’s did hay shake my hand no! Yes I said SMALL!!!

Repost:: To make it clear,I saw two small guys at tv this week,then I past them during the day,they never introduce themselves, and later One of them was leaning on my jacket and still never introduce themselves… No RESPECTnow do u get it.”

I have met Matt and Nick and thought they were great guys that had the chance to become the next Hardy Boys, but stories like this really make me wonder. First RVD complains about their attitude, now Booker and Goldust have joined in. Now there is always a chance that both guys genuinely meant no disrespect, but by rubbing these men up the wrong way they have potentially squashed any chance they had of joining the WWE. Former work mate Velvet Sky defended the guys on Twitter just before my deadline, saying that she was :

“Very surprised to hear all of this controversy with The Young Bucks. From what I always witnessed, they were respectful with everyone. I think their shyness gets interpreted as disrespect but I know them and they mean well.”

Time will tell how this story develops. I hope it is all a misunderstanding, because if the WWE does intended to reinvent the tag division then they could do a lot worse than signing these two.

4) Wade Barrett Follows His Win On…Superstars???: So Wade Barrett beat Daniel Bryan at Summerslam decisively. He beat the Smackdown Money in the Bank winner and is about to get a good run started. So he keeps the momentum going by…appearing on Superstars? While the man he beat gets a match with the WWE Champion? Someone needs to find the person who decided that this was a great way to keep people interested in Wade and give them a firm slap across the face.

5) Bret Hart Complains (Surprised?): Bret Hart appeared on The Wrestling Voice this week to promote his Irish dates later on in the year, and the topic of his positioning in the 50 Greatest Superstars DVD came up, and he has this to say:

“I beat Steve Austin every time I worked with him throughout my career and yet he he’s graded above him, so figure that out. I could give you a list of 50 wrestlers and it would have credibility because I would have an idea but some guy that’s working for WWE Magazine that makes it up frankly, he can kiss my ass, he doesn’t know anything.”

Wow. Bret Hart is the only person in the world who would complain about being number 4 in a list of the greatest wrestlers to grace a WWE ring of all time, taking into account that he also placed higher than Hulk Hogan, The Rock and Ric Flair. But no, Bret still finds a way to complain about this. I can’t help but think that if Bret was placed at number one he would still find a way to complain about it. And if you are wondering, he was beaten by Stone Cold, The Undertaker and Shawn Michaels. You know, a man who made the WWE the most money in their history, a man who is respected by everyone in the business and perhaps the greatest wrestler of all time. But you just try tell Bret that.
